Warriors, what better way to start your weekend than introducing you to not one, but two new signings- a double header for today! Please welcome Archie Graham and Oliver Simpson to the Warriors family.

Both youngsters caught the attention of Gary during our Stirlingshire Cup games, with both players showcasing their quality and confidence. As a result of their positive performances, both have signed a two-year deal with the club.

Strengthening our back line is Archie Graham

The 21-year-old joins the club after an eight-year spell at Queen’s Park, where he made his way up through the youth system before joining their B team. Having played just eight games over his career, Archie has already shown qualities that embody the Warriors’ spirit: confidence on the ball, a level head under pressure and a willingness to drive on, as displayed in our Stirlingshire Cup games.

Speaking on his switch to the Warriors, Archie expressed the excitement of linking up with the squad:

“I’m really excited for the opportunity; I’m looking forward to it. Everybody has been really great with me; they’ve been very welcoming, and I’ve enjoyed my time so far.”

Bolstering our defence even further is left back Oliver Simpson

Oliver, who is no stranger to Stenhousemuir having played in our youth set up, also made a positive impression throughout our Stirlingshire Cup campaign displaying his willingness on the ball and a sharp mentality out of possession.

The 18-year-old made the switch to Dundee Untied where he featured twice for the Under 18s team with both appearances coming in the Challenge Cup. Keen to continue to further his career, Oliver made the shift back to his roots.

Oliver shared his delight in returning to Stenhousemuir and a positive outlook for the season ahead:

“I’m absolutely delighted to have joined the club; ever since I came in it’s been great. The players and staff have been great.

“There is a lot for me to learn here and I’m looking forward to the season ahead. I’ve really enjoyed the step up to men’s football.

Manager Gary Naismith shared his delight in bolstering our defensive efforts:

”As a club I feel that we have been quite successful in our recruitment of players from the lower leagues or younger players that have been released by full time clubs and I am hoping that we can continue that success with the signings of both Archie & Oliver. 

“Archie is a 20 year old central defender who was previously with Queen Park and gained valuable experience during his loan spell at Darvel last season. Martin Christie notified me about his availability and after training with us on Thursday of last week, Archie appeared in all 3 of our Stirlingshire Cup games and did very well. He is quick, strong, good in the air and is comfortable playing in a back 3 or a back 4 and is someone who I believe will only get better the more he plays and develops. 

“Oliver is another player who was brought to my attention by Martin although he is a little bit younger than Archie at only 18. I went to watch the PFA exit trial game and I thought Ollie was one of the best players on the pitch and invited him in for pre season training. Since he has been in with us, he has shown a good attitude and work rate and is someone who has shown glimpses of his abilities whilst he has been on the pitch over the last 3 games. He is a left sided player with good pace who can play in a few positions and is someone who I feel we can really help to develop over the next season or two.”

Head of Football Operations, Martin Christie, was delighted to seal the signatures of two such promising talents:

“I’m delighted to be able to welcome Archie and Ollie to the club.  A really important part of our plan for Stenhousemuir is to have a continual stream of talented, young players that we have been able to identify and give a chance to.  In my time here, we’ve been able to have players like Kinlay Bilham, Ross Taylor and Corey O’Donnell come in from different areas of the pyramid and become vital members of the 1st team squad and we hope Archie and Ollie can do the same.

“Archie was at Queens Park and we noticed his excellent and consistent displays for Darvel while he was there on loan last season.  We continued to monitor him, watching him numerous times during a season that culminated in him winning Darvel Players Player of the Season and Young Player of the Season.  A strong centre back, we hope to continue his development as he provides competition for our current centre backs.

“Ollie has been a consistent performer in the Dundee Utd youth sides and also had a successful loan spell last season.  Having watched him for a while, he is a dynamic, modern full back who we think has the potential to develop further and become and important part of the squad.    At 18, he is an excellent age to come in and develop under the watchful eye of our coaching staff.”
